Stefan Bieniawski is a leading figure in autonomous aerospace systems, with research spanning vehicle swarms, guidance and navigation algorithms, and systems health management. His pioneering work on the "Vehicle Swarm Rapid Prototyping Testbed" (2009, 30 citations) established a foundational framework for increasing vehicle collaboration and autonomy, reducing mission costs while expanding capabilities for complex system-of-systems operations. This testbed enabled rapid prototyping of swarm behaviors, directly advancing the field of multi-vehicle coordination. More recently, Bieniawski contributed critical insights through his analysis of advanced guidance algorithms on a terrestrial suborbital rocket flight (2022, 12 citations), addressing the pressing need for precise navigation in lunar return missions.
